This article explains how to create Alexa routines to run multiple tasks with a single command. Routines work with any compatible Echo device, such as the Echo, Echo Dot, Show, Plus, or Spot, as well as other smart devices.

What to Know

  • Create a routine: Select Routines in the Alexa app menu, tap the Plus icon (+) icon, select When This Happens, and then choose Voice.To run a routine on a schedule: Go to the When This Happens screen and tap Schedule.To modify or delete a routine: Go back to the Routines section in the Alexa app and choose the routine you want to change.

How to Create Alexa Routines With Voice Commands

Here’s how to create a Routine triggered by a voice command in the Alexa app on your mobile device.

  • Select Routines from the Alexa app menu.
  • Select the Plus icon (+) icon in the upper-right corner.
  • Select When This Happens, and then choose Voice.
  • On the When You Say screen, enter your voice command next to Alexa. (For example, enter the phrase Good morning.)
  • Select Add action, and then choose which action Alexa completes. (For example, choose Traffic to get a traffic report.)
  • Under From, select which device controls the routine.
  • Tap Create.
  • Add additional actions to your Routine by selecting Add Action and following the steps above.
  • To modify or delete a Routine, go to the Routines section in the Alexa app. Choose a Routine listed in the Enabled section to make your changes.

How to Create a Routine to Run on a Schedule

When you create a Routine based on a schedule, define the time and days you want it to run. You might configure a work-related morning Routine that gets you up early with news and traffic, and a weekend Routine that wakes you up late to music on Spotify.

Select Routines from the Alexa app menu.

Select the Plus icon (+) icon in the upper-right corner.

Select When This Happens, and then choose Voice.

On the When You Say screen, enter your voice command next to Alexa. (For example, enter the phrase Good morning.)

Select Add action, and then choose which action Alexa completes. (For example, choose Traffic to get a traffic report.)

Under From, select which device controls the routine.

Tap Create.

Add additional actions to your Routine by selecting Add Action and following the steps above.

To modify or delete a Routine, go to the Routines section in the Alexa app. Choose a Routine listed in the Enabled section to make your changes.

To create an Alexa routine that runs at a specific time:

  • Select Routines from the Alexa app menu.
  • Select the Plus icon (+) icon in the upper-right corner.
  • Select Add Action.
  • Select When This Happens.
  • Select Schedule.
  • Select At Time and set the time the routine should run.
  • Select Done.

What Are Alexa Routines?

Select Routines from the Alexa app menu.

Select Add Action.

Select When This Happens.

Select Schedule.

Select At Time and set the time the routine should run.

Select Done.

Routines can be configured to run automatically at a specific time, as well, without the need even to say a command.

Get the Latest Tech News Delivered Every Day